Baptist Memorial Health Care Decreases Radiology Report Turn-Around Time and Lowers Transcription Costs with PowerScribe

Nuance’s PowerScribe for Radiology Surpasses Goals for Medical Report Accuracy, Clinician Usability and Provider Communications at 10 BMHC Hospital Facilities

BURLINGTON, Mass. November 3, 2008 – Nuance Communications, Inc. (NASDAQ: NUAN), a leading supplier of speech solutions, today announced that its PowerScribe for Radiology has been rolled out at ten of the 15 hospital facilities that collectively form the Baptist Memorial Health Care (BMHC) network. Since installing PowerScribe® for Radiology in February 2008, the network has seen an 81 percent reduction in radiology report turn-around time (TAT), decreasing TAT from 11.4 hours to 2.2 and far surpassing the original 5-hour TAT goal. Transcription costs have also been lowered by nearly $400,000 to date.

Consistently receiving the Top 100 Integrated Healthcare Networks award as well as being named one of the 100 Top Hospitals: Performance Improvement Leaders in 2008, BMHC sought a solution that could deliver against its clinical documentation goals to decrease radiology report TAT and transcription costs.

“As with implementing any new technology, we did not want to negatively impact clinician workflow or our report TAT,” said Johnny Stanford, Administrator for Clinical Services with Baptist Memorial Health Care network. “The PowerScribe for Radiology interface is easy-to-use, presenting all essential information in understandable windows and tabs. Our original goal was that after one year, 50 percent of radiologists would be able to self-edit their reports. Because the training is so straight forward, physicians were quickly brought up to speed and 99 percent of the radiologists in our network were able to self-edit using the software right out-of-the-box.”

Because PowerScribe enables radiologists to sign off on a completed report while viewing the original image, the need to double check reports returning from transcription is eliminated. As a result, not only is radiologist efficiency boosted, but referring physician satisfaction and patient quality of care are also improved. When a patient visits the emergency room, risks can be detected by a radiologist immediately, rather than the following day, which reduces medical errors and delays in treatment caused by slow report turn-around time.

“As with anything, PowerScribe for Radiology presented our team with a new way of doing things and with that came a learning curve. That being said, I would never want to go back to documenting radiology reports with traditional transcription,” said Dr. Dexter Witte, Radiologist in the BMHC network. “The biggest benefit we’ve seen since implementation is radiology reports are created and available faster than before. Speech recognition for reporting is where the healthcare industry is heading and faster report turnaround time paired with the fact that at 5:00 pm my reports are done for the day, and I’m not signing them throughout the night has me fully on board.”

BMHC worked with Nuance reseller Rhodes, Lauck & Associates to purchase and implement PowerScribe. BMHC’s five remaining sites plan to rollout PowerScribe for Radiology in the coming months. For BMHC, the goal for adoption of PowerScribe for Radiology was to implement a real-time speech recognition solution with self-editing capabilities. The successful deployment of the software resulted in 99 percent of the radiologists in the network self-editing within one month. The group expects similar results for future implementations. In addition to PowerScribe for Radiology’s real-time speech recognition with self-editing capabilities, PowerScribe also supports speech recognition with delegated editing, in which radiologists do not edit their own reports; instead, their speech-recognized draft report is forwarded to a transcriptionist/editor for correcting and formatting. Turn-around time and transcription costs are significantly reduced as reports no longer have to be transcribed from scratch.
